About the Program
Join us for this exciting conclusion to the Hand Lettering Basics programs, where participants will learn extended brush calligraphy techniques. We will cover flourishes, drawing bouncy-style brush calligraphy letters, and creating posters using lettering layout templates. The program will conclude with participants making their own poster on 11 x 17 cardstock.
Please note: This is not an advanced calligraphy workshop, nor will we cover traditional calligraphy using ink pens, though some basic brush calligraphy knowledge will be helpful.
